Students collaborating
Curriculum Overview

What You'll Learn

A modern Computer Science degree designed for real-world impact.

Apply Now

Choose Your Specialization

Future-proof your career by building practical skills for the most in-demand tech jobs in the world.

AI Specialization

Deep dive into machine learning, neural networks, and AI application development

Cybersecurity Specialization

Focus on security protocols, threat analysis, and defensive programming practices

Data Science Specialization

Master data analysis, visualization, and statistical modeling to uncover insights and drive decision-making.

Software Engineering Specialization

Develop robust, scalable software systems using modern engineering principles and best practices.

Four Phases to Success

Our curriculum is designed to take you from beginner to industry professional through hands-on learning and real-world experience.

1

Phase 1

4 months

Immersive Learning

Become a junior developer in 4 Months

Learn the core skills, workflows, and tools of modern full-stack developers.

Courses:
Web Foundations
Programming 1
Web Development Fundamentals
Introduction to Cyber Security
Programming 2
Front End Web Development
Data Structures and Algorithms 1
Team Software Project
Industry Experience 1
Backend development
Immersive Learning
2

Phase 2

6 months

Applied Learning

Continue learning and apply your skills on real, team-based industry projects.

Partner with a team of students to directly apply what you are learning on real-world problems.

Courses:
Challenge Studio 1
Data Structures and Algorithms 2
Introduction to Data Science
Network and Computer Security
Challenge Studio 2
Data Engineering
Industry Experience 2
Cloud, Gen AI, & Dashboards
Inferential Statistics
Regression
Introduction to Machine Learning
Applied Learning
3

Phase 3

20 months

Specialization

Choose a focus area and dive deep into specific skills and tools

Build on your foundation and add in-demand skills for emerging tech jobs.

Courses:
Artificial Intelligence
Cybersecurity
Data Science
Software Engineering
Specialization
4

Phase 4

4 months

Capstone

Show the world what you've learned

Finish strong. Build a capstone project and prepare for your first job in tech.

Courses:
Capstone Research Methods
Applied Computer Science Capstone
Engineering Your Career
Capstone

Let's Get to Work

Are You Ready to Earn Your Degree and Launch Your Career In Tech?

You are not alone. We're here to help you build the future you've always wanted.